Clinical Trial Summary

VascuQol (VQ) is a specific questionnaire to assess the quality of life of patients with critical limb ischemia which is also used as an index in vascular registries. The original version has 25 items (VQ-25), divided into 5 subscales or domains: pain, symptoms, activity, social and emotional. The shortened version, VascuQol-6 (VQ-6) is made up of 6 questions and 4 possible answers, which score from 1 (worst quality of life perceived by the patient) to 4 (best quality of life perceived by the patient). The total score is between 6 and 24, and a higher value is related to better health. While the VQ-25 questionnaire has been translated and validated in 21 languages, the shortened version VQ-6 has been translated and validated in some languages, not including Spanish. As it is a fast and easy-to-use tool iwhich has demonstrated statistical validation to measure PAD in other versions of the same questionnaire (other languages), a cross-cultural adaptation and statistical validation of the questionnaire from English to Spanish will be carried out.

Outcome

Type Measure Description Time frame Safety issue
Primary Reliability Reliability refers to the degree to which an instrument is capable of measuring without errors. It measures the proportion or variation in the measurements that is due to the diversity of values adopted by the variable and not to the possible systematic or random error. Reliability will be assessed trough Cronbach's alpha coefficient measured for every item of the questionnaire. 3 -4 weeks from basal
Primary Reproducibility Reproducibility of intra-observer reliabilty refers to the repeatibility of the instrument, when it is administered with the same method to the same population at two times. Kappa Index will be measured 3-4 weeks from basal
Primary Validity Validity is the ability of the questionnaire to measure the construct for which it has been designed. Pearson correlation between the domains of the questionnaire and ABI from each patient will be measured 3-4 weeks from basal
